Android 6.0 Marshmallow is such a mishmash of features that I spent a long time trying to suss out the unifying principle behind it all. Turns out, the answer was literally right in front of my face the entire time I was looking at my phone: that new, colorful Google logo.
It’s divisive, like any bold rebranding. It gets rid of the childish lettering in favor of a more restrained font — but still has an aura of playfulness in the coloring. It’s a sign that Google’s growing up; it’s more refined and able to put on a suit if need be — but it’s still probably going to wear some kind of novelty joke tie.

Windows 10 may have been released to the public over two months ago, but that doesn’t mean Microsoft has been resting on its laurels. The company today announced the latest preview build of its OS, and it includes numerous features aimed at making Windows a bit more user friendly.
First up, Microsoft has significantly tightened up Skype integration in Build 10565, with messaging and calling features now directly available from the Messaging, Phone and Skype universal apps. You’ll also now be able to reply from messages directly from notification pop-ups.
